Step 3: Configuring MAC ACL (Access Control List)
Clicking on the hyperlink corresponding with intended VAP in the
MAC ACL
column will bring the user
to the
Access Control Settings
page.
Access Control Settings Page
Please choose among
Disable
,
Allow
, or
Deny
from the drop-down menu of
Access Control Type
.
1)
Disable Access Control:
This means that there is no restriction for client devices to access the
system.
2)
MAC ACL Allow List:
This means that only the client devices (identified by their MAC
addresses) listed in the
Allow List
(“allowed MAC addresses”) are granted with access to the
system. The administrator can temporarily block any allowed MAC address by checking Disable,
until the administrator renews the listed MAC.
